Hi mike, I have a bunch of info on the Solomon farms. I actually have the video of the first workshop at Simon's ponds filmed by John Walsh.
I talked to Dave and Ray back in 1994 about doing coral farming there and John helped them in 1995. ICLARM did some work on the project also. I worked with the Nughu villagers there in 1999. Teaching in remote villages under a kerosene lamp light at night and in the ocean during the day :D

The farms are starting back up, with help from FSP contact Austin Bowden-Kerby at [email protected] for more info.
